Personal and Collective Unconscious: A Deeper Understanding

Let’s dive into the sea of the unconscious mind, exploring both the personal and collective depths. 🌊

The Personal Unconscious: Your Unique Inner World

Your personal unconscious is like a hidden treasure chest of memories, feelings, and thoughts, unique to you. 🗝️ It’s shaped by your experiences, from the day you were born. Every laugh, every tear, every high and low, it’s all in there.

For example, think about your favorite childhood memory. Now, think about a time you felt really embarrassed. These experiences, even if forgotten, live in your personal unconscious. They can pop up in dreams or influence your choices and reactions without you even realizing it.

Say you love painting, but as a child, your family pushed you towards music. Your love for painting might get tucked away in your personal unconscious. Later in life, you might feel inexplicably drawn to art galleries or feel a sense of peace when you’re around paints and brushes. That’s your personal unconscious, quietly guiding you.

The Collective Unconscious: Our Shared Human Experience

Now, let’s broaden our view to the collective unconscious. This is like a vast ocean that all of us share. 🌍 It’s made up of instincts and archetypes common to all human beings, regardless of culture or background.

Think about universal themes in stories and myths from different cultures — heroes, villains, the struggle of good versus evil. These themes resonate with us because they’re part of our collective unconscious. They speak to experiences and emotions shared by all humans.

For instance, the idea of a ‘mother’ figure is found in almost every culture. The nurturing, caring qualities associated with motherhood are part of our collective unconscious, deeply ingrained in the human psyche.

Complexes in Personal Unconscious: The Pieces of Our Inner Self

Diving deep into the ocean of our inner self, let’s explore the complex emotions and thoughts that form in our personal unconscious. 🌊 These are like hidden treasures, or sometimes hidden traps, that shape our behavior and personality in ways we might not even be aware of.

Understanding Personal Complexes

Imagine your mind as a vast, intricate network of memories, emotions, and thoughts. Some of these are so deep and intertwined, they form what psychologists call ‘complexes’. 🧠 These are clusters of emotions and ideas that have grown around a common theme, often stemming from pivotal experiences in your life.

For example, think about how you feel about success and failure. These feelings might be linked to a complex formed during your school days, perhaps due to a mix of praise and criticism from parents or teachers. This complex can influence how you handle success and failure today, in subtle but significant ways.

The Impact on Behavior and Self-Perception

Complexes in our personal unconscious can act like invisible forces, guiding our reactions and decisions. 🕹️ They can make us overly sensitive to certain remarks or situations, leading to responses that might seem irrational to others, but make complete sense to us.

Let’s say you have a complex about being in the spotlight, maybe due to an embarrassing incident when you were young. Even as an adult, you might find yourself shying away from attention or feeling unusually anxious in social settings.

Recognizing and Addressing Complexes

The first step in dealing with these complexes is to recognize them. This requires honest self-reflection and sometimes, the courage to revisit uncomfortable memories. 🌱 But remember, this isn’t about dwelling on the past; it’s about understanding it to foster self-growth.

You might realize that your fear of failure is linked to a deep-seated need for approval, born from a childhood desire to please your parents. Acknowledging this can be both liberating and empowering.

Transforming Complexes into Strengths

Once you recognize these complexes, you can start to reshape them. Think of them as raw material that you can mold into something positive. 🛠️ For instance, your sensitivity to criticism could be transformed into a keen ability to provide constructive feedback to others.
